Pakistan Vows Full-Force Response to Any Indian Misadventure


Islamabad: Pakistan will respond to any Indian misadventure with the full spectrum of power. This was stated by Pakistan’s Ambassador to Russia, Muhammad Khalid Jamli, in an exclusive interview with a foreign media outlet.



According to Radio Pakistan, the Ambassador highlighted recent developments in the backdrop of the Pahalgam incident. He mentioned India’s announcement of measures, including a reduction in the size of its mission, the closure of borders, and the suspension of the Indus Water Treaty. He explained that under this treaty, all water from the western rivers is intended to flow from north to south into Pakistan.



The Ambassador emphasized the critical role of agriculture for Pakistan, a nation of 240 million people, suggesting that any attempt by India to usurp, block, or divert the water of the lower riparian would be perceived as an act of war. Such actions, he warned, would be met with a full spectrum response from Pakistan.



Muhammad Khalid Jamli also noted the intense media coverage in India, coupled with what he described as irresponsible statements from Indian officials and certain leaked documents. These elements, he suggested, indicate that India might be planning targeted strikes in Pakistan.



He reiterated that Pakistan’s armed forces, with the support of its citizens, are prepared to respond with the full spectrum of power should any such plans materialize.
